Understanding Bandwidth: The Basics
What is Bandwidth?
Bandwidth refers to the maximum data transfer rate of your network or internet connection. It’s fundamentally the capacity of your connection, measured in bits per second (bps). When it comes to streaming IPTV, sufficient bandwidth ensures that content can be delivered smoothly without buffering or lag, which is crucial for a seamless viewing experience.
Bandwidth vs. Speed: What’s the Difference?
Often, people confuse bandwidth with speed. While related, these two concepts are distinct. Think of bandwidth as a highway and speed as the vehicles traveling on it. A wider highway (more bandwidth) can accommodate more traffic (data) at one time, potentially making travel (streaming quality) quicker.

Setup Your PS4 for Maximum Internet Efficiency
Enhancing your PS4’s configuration is crucial for better bandwidth management:
- Use a Wired Connection: Connect your PS4 directly to the router using an Ethernet cable. This provides a more stable and faster connection compared to Wi-Fi.
- Update System Software: Ensure your PS4’s software is up-to-date to benefit from any enhancements for performance stability.
- Optimize DNS Settings: Manually change the DNS settings to public DNS servers like Google DNS (8.8.8.8 and 8.8.4.4) for potentially faster internet speeds.

Evaluating and Improving Network Speed for IPTV
Testing Your Network Speed
Regularly checking your internet speed helps diagnose bandwidth issues. Use online speed test tools that are easily accessible through your PS4 browser or any other device connected to the same network. Knowing your actual speed versus your subscribed speed can also help resolve discrepancies with your ISP.
Bandwidth Enhancement Tips
Here are actionable tips to enhance bandwidth for a superior IPTV experience:
- Limit Background Activities: Make sure there are no bandwidth-heavy applications running concurrently on your network while streaming.
- Schedule Downloads: Postpone large downloads to times when you’re not streaming to free up bandwidth.
- Router Placement: Position your router in an open, central location in your home to ensure even distribution of the wireless signal.
Troubleshooting Common IPTV Issues on PS4
Dealing with Buffering
Buffering can disrupt a smooth streaming experience. If you encounter frequent buffering, consider reducing the video resolution or pausing playback momentarily to let the stream buffer ahead. Additionally, check other devices connected to your network that might be consuming bandwidth simultaneously.
Resolving Connection Drops
If your connection keeps dropping, the issue might stem from an unstable network. Restarting your router or using a network switch to manage multiple connections could enhance stability. If problems persist, consulting with your ISP or a network professional might be necessary to identify and resolve underlying issues.
